Question 1.2.

Write a functionfertility_over_timethat takes the Alpha-3 code of acountryand astartyear. It returns a two-column table with labels "Year" and "Children per woman" that can be used to generate a line chart of the country's fertility rate each year, starting at thestartyear. The plot should include thestartyear and all later years that appear in thefertilitytable.

Then, in the next cell, call yourfertility_over_timefunction on the Alpha-3 code for Bangladesh and the year 1970 in order to plot how Bangladesh's fertility rate has changed since 1970. Note that the functionfertility_over_timeshould not return the plot itselfThe expression that draws the line plot is provided for you; please don't change it.

def fertility_over_time(country, start):

"""Create a two-column table that describes a country's total fertility rate each year."""

country_fertility =

country_fertility_after_start =
